The 5 Crucial Questions To Ask Your Landlord Lawyer

102 21
Let's say that you're looking for a landlord lawyersomeone to represent you, give you advice, review forms, or any number of things you might need help with as a landlord. How will you know what to ask in order to make sure you find the right one?

I promise you they will all seem confident and fully qualified. But how well do they really understand real estate investors and your needs as a landlord? To answer this, I'm listing 5 questions to be sure to ask whenever you're interviewing a potential landlord lawyer.

Question #1: How much of your practice is devoted to real estate law?

This will tell you how much they actually know about real estate law. Note: Paying an attorney to spend time learning the law is not very fun!

Question #2: How many of your clients are landlords or investors?

The wants and needs of investors are very different than those of regular homebuyers and sellers. They will need to be well-versed on landlord-tenant law in your state.

Question #3: Are you familiar with creative real estate strategies?

By this, I mean techniques like assigning contracts, buying subject-to, and lease/optioning properties. If you don't recognize these terms, I would earn them right away as they are all no-money-down strategies that really work.

Question #4: Do you personally own investment properties?

This isn't essential, but it will mean they know what it's like to be in your shoes and will probably have the solutions to common landlord challenges already figured out.

Question #5: How available are you for contact?

Nothing is worse than needing an important answer and not being able to get a hold of your attorney. Make sure they can get back to you by phone or email in a day or so.

They don't have to answer all of these with flying colors. But ask them all anyway. Maybe call three to five landlord lawyers and ask each of them the same questions, then compare results. They have helped me build the right dream team and I hope they do the same for you. Happy investing!
